**Breaking News: Trump Announces Major Shift in U.S. Military Aid to Ukraine**

In a dramatic turn of events, former President Donald Trump has declared plans to supply Ukraine with weapons through NATO allies, intensifying the ongoing conflict against Russian aggression. In a phone interview with NBC News, Trump revealed that the United States is selling arms to NATO countries, which will in turn deliver them to Ukraine as it faces escalating drone and missile attacks from Russia.

This announcement comes on the heels of a significant summit in Rome, where U.S. Special Envoy Keith Kellogg met with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ky. The urgency of the situation is palpable, as Ukraine continues to struggle against intensified Russian assaults. Trump emphasized that NATO will cover the costs of these arms, stating, “We’re sending weapons to NATO, and NATO is paying for those weapons 100%.”

The implications of this strategy are profound. Analysts suggest that this approach not only provides immediate military support to Ukraine but also reframes the financial responsibility within NATO, a move Trump has long advocated. This shift raises questions about the U.S.’s role in the conflict and the logistical challenges of arming Ukraine through third parties.

As the situation develops, the U.S. Senate has already approved $5.1 billion in military aid to Ukraine, reflecting strong bipartisan support for continued assistance. The urgency of the conflict is underscored by the rapid pace of Russian attacks, prompting calls for enhanced air defense systems, including Patriot missiles, to bolster Ukraine’s defenses.
